We Love You Tecca

We Love You Tecca is the debut mixtape by American rapper Lil Tecca. It was released on August 30, 2019 through Republic Records and debuted at number 4 on the Billboard 200 Chart.[1]

The mixtape has a sole guest appearance from Juice Wrld. It features Tecca's breakout hit, "Ransom", which peaked at number 4 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art.[2]

Release and promotion

Background

Lil Tecca announced the mixtape and its cover artwork via his Instagram account on August 24, 2019.[3] On August 28, Tecca confirmed the release date of the mixtape to be August 30 on his Instagram story.

Music videos

A music video was released for "Out of Luck" on August 30, 2019. It shows snippets from the music video for his hit single, "Ransom".[4] A video for "Bossanova" was released on January 9, 2020.[5] Music videos for "Count Me Out", "Ransom", "My Time", "Love Me", and "Did It Again" were released before the album.[6]

Singles

"Count Me Out" was released as the mixtape's first single independently on September 23, 2018. "Ransom" was released as the second single on May 22, 2019, peaking at number 4 on the Billboard Hot 100. "My Time", "Molly Girl", & "Love Me" were all re-released as singles on July 15, 2019, with the latter peaking at number 97 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art.[7] "Bossanova" was released as the mixtape's sixth single on July 18, 2019. "Did It Again" was released as the mixtape's seventh single on July 24, 2019, peaking at number 64 on the Billboard Hot 100. The remix of "Ransom", featuring American rapper Juice Wrld, was released as the album's eighth single on August 15, 2019. "Glo Up" was released as the album's ninth single on September 27, 2019.

Critical reception

The mixtape received mixed to negative reviews. Torsten Ingvaldsen of Hypebeast praised the mixtape, calling it "nothing short of an achievement for the young up-and-comer", and said that Tecca "showcases his talent for crafting a project that holistically pits him at its center."[11]

Daniel Spielberger of HipHopDX, however, stated that the mixtape is a repetitive collection of "mostly muddled tracks that only occasionally show promise." An unnamed writer from Musicjo called the mixtape a "missed opportunity", writing, "instead of rapping about something deep, Tecca restricts himself and operates on a superficial level."[12]

Commercial performance

We Love You Tecca debuted at number four on the US Billboard 200, with 68,000 album-equivalent units (with 4,048 in pure album sales) in its first week,[1] [13] surpassing its initial projections of 40,000.[14] In its second week, the mixtape dropped to number five on the chart, earning an additional 49,000 units, bringing total consumption to 117,000 units in two weeks.[15] On March 20, 2020, the album was certified gold by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A) for combined sales and album-equivalent units over 500,000 units in the United States.[16]

In the UK, the mixtape sold only 48 pure sales, but saw a debut at number 15 due to heavy streaming consumption.
